Overview
The FLIR FC-344 is a compact, fixed thermal imaging camera designed for security integrators and system operators requiring reliable thermal surveillance in standard resolution formats. Configured with a 13mm fixed focal length lens and NTSC 30 Hz frame rate output, the FC-344 O delivers consistent thermal monitoring for perimeter security, industrial monitoring, and facility protection applications. This model operates at broadcast-compatible frame rates, making it suitable for integration into legacy and modern surveillance infrastructure.
The FC-344 with its fixed 13mm optics provides a defined field of view optimized for mid-range thermal detection tasks. The NTSC 30 Hz specification ensures frame-rate consistency for continuous monitoring without frame skipping, critical for security applications where event documentation must be frame-accurate.

Optics and field of view
The FC-344 O features a fixed 13mm thermal lens. This focal length is engineered to provide a defined, mid-range field of view suitable for targeted monitoring applications. Fixed optics eliminate focus drift, require no calibration after installation, and maintain consistent thermal accuracy across the lens lifetime. The 13mm specification ensures stable thermal imagery without the mechanical complexity and alignment requirements of varifocal designs.
Imaging performance and low light
Thermal imaging cameras detect long-wavelength infrared radiation emitted by all objects, independent of visible light conditions. The FC-344 operates effectively in complete darkness, fog, smoke, and low-visibility conditions where visible-light cameras fail. Thermal detection capability is determined by the thermal sensor sensitivity (NETD) and the thermal contrast of the target scene—not ambient illumination. The 30 Hz NTSC frame rate ensures smooth thermal video playback without judder, maintaining image continuity critical for threat detection and forensic review.

Power and installation notes
The FC-344 requires power input suitable to FLIR's thermal camera specifications. Installation involves mounting the camera at the planned surveillance location, establishing secure sightlines free of thermal obstruction (windows, reflective surfaces, or direct sun heating), and connecting video and power leads. Thermal focus does not require lens adjustment; thermal imagery is focus-free once the camera is mounted. Plan thermal monitoring zones considering target standoff distance (the 13mm lens provides optimal thermal signature detail at defined ranges—closer subjects may saturate thermal detail, distant subjects may lack thermal contrast).
